
KNOW YOUR RIGHTS CARDS
A booklet of cards with information and advice for when interacting with police.
The booklet is made of cards that can be torn out and shared with comminity members and other people who face injustice or increase police survielance. Each card consists of a specific set of advice and information on legal rights useful to a certain group of people. On the back of the card is a figure/s that is an important role model or activist for the respective group of people.
I chose to print the booklets using a Risograph printer for its inexpensive and fast production. I hope to make the booklets economically sustainable and with little labour so to be able to keep them a free donatable resource for people and communities who are more vulnerable to police injustice.
